Canadian tennis stars urge independent investigation into Peng Shuai’s whereabouts

Canada’s tennis community has joined the call for an independent investigation into the whereabouts and well-being of China’s Peng Shuai.

Pospisil tweeted a statement from the Professional Tennis Players Association that says it’s asking for independent evidence confirming the safety and location of Peng. The 35-year-old Peng is a former top-ranked player in women’s doubles who won titles at Wimbledon in 2013 and the French Open in 2014. She also participated in three Olympics, making her disappearance all the more prominent with Beijing set to host the Winter Games starting Feb. 4.

“We want to make sure that women’s rights are looked after and censorship in regards to the allegations looked into and investigated properly,” she said.
